
Rinku Singh gets engaged to Priya Saroj, pics go viral, the couple are…
Indian cricket team's young star Rinku Singh and Samajwadi Party MP Priya Saroj got engaged today at the five-star hotel 'The Centrum' in the capital Lucknow. This grand ceremony remains in the discussions. As soon as the first glimpse of the two came out, the pictures have gone viral on social media. Rinku and Priya have now officially become each other's fiancée.
Samajwadi Party President Akhilesh Yadav, MP Dimple Yadav, Jaya Bachchan, Iqra Hasan and many prominent leaders attended the engagement ceremony. The couple has presented a beautiful balance between sports and politics. Priya Saroj became an MP from Machhlishahr Lok Sabha seat in 2024 and her father Toofani Saroj has been an MP thrice.
Rinku Singh has made special preparations for his fiancée Priya Saroj. He has ordered a very special ring from Mumbai, which is said to cost around Rs 2.5 lakh. This ring has become the most talked about glimpse of the engagement. Its pictures are also trending on social media.
Lucknow's five star hotel was decorated with white and pink roses. The hotel owner said that it is a matter of pride for him that his hotel was chosen for such a big event. Vegetarian food was arranged in this program, where the price of one plate was between ₹ 5000-6000. Image credit: Source: Instagram
Pandit Umesh Trivedi informed that before the engagement, Rinku Singh's 'Variksha' and Priya Saroj's 'Godh Bharai' rituals were held. This entire program was completed between 12 noon to 4 pm in the auspicious time. Police and PAC forces were also deployed in view of security.
Before the engagement, Rinku's sister Neha Singh shared a photo on social media, in which the whole family is seen in the temple of Mata. This makes it clear that before this special day, they considered it necessary to take the blessings of the goddess. Image credit: Source: Instagram
Along with the engagement, the wedding date of Rinku Singh and Priya Saroj has also been fixed. The wedding will take place on 18 November 2025 at the Taj Hotel in Varanasi with traditional rituals. Cricket and Bollywood celebrities, politicians and industrialists may attend this grand ceremony.

Honey Singh takes a sarcastic dig at Badshah's bad clarification over Dua Lipa comment: 'Genius'
Singer-rapper Badshah recently found himself in hot water after a controversial remark about global pop sensation Dua Lipa . Referring to her in a viral clip, Badshah said he would 'rather make babies with her,' a statement that was widely criticised online for being inappropriate. Amid mounting backlash, Badshah issued a clarification, claiming his words were intended as a compliment. 'I think one of the most beautiful compliments you can give a woman you really admire is to wish for her to mother your children. Meri soch nahi, tumhari soch saamne aayi hai (These weren't my thoughts — your interpretation exposed yours),' he explained. Internet unimpressed by 'bad clarification' However, social media users weren't convinced. Many slammed Badshah's response as tone-deaf, with several netizens dubbing it a 'bad clarification.' The situation quickly turned into meme fodder, with Instagram pages and comment sections lighting up with sarcastic reactions. One of the most talked-about responses came from none other than Honey Singh . 'Paaji using sarcasm,' wrote one user, while another added, 'Paaji tussi great ho,' followed by rows of laughing emojis. The comment sparked fresh chatter about the long-standing feud between the two artists. The group disbanded after internal tensions, and ever since, the two rappers have taken multiple indirect and direct shots at each other through songs and interviews. In a surprising turn, Badshah had recently expressed a desire to end the feud. During a 2024 concert in Dehradun, he said, 'There was a phase in my life when I held a grudge against one person, and now I want to call it quits… that's Honey Singh.' He added that he had realised the misunderstanding and wished Honey Singh well. Honey not ready to reconcile? Despite Badshah's olive branch, Honey Singh doesn't seem keen on reconciliation. On his ongoing Millionaire tour, Singh made another subtle dig at his former bandmate during one of his performances, according to fans who attended the show. What's next for the two stars On the work front, Honey Singh is riding high on the success of his songs Laal Pari from Housefull 5 and Money Money from Raid 2, both of which have become chart-topping hits. Meanwhile, Badshah has been turning heads with his dance moves in the recently released track Galiyon Ke Ghalib. Ex-England batter backs Sai Sudharsan to shine in Tests, says ‘Don't be the next Virat, be the best Sai'
Former England cricketer Alec Stewart hailed young Indian batter Sai Sudharsan , saying that while with legend Virat Kohli gone from long format, the shoes will be big to fill up, his quick learning ability and array of shots will serve him well for India in Test cricket. Sudharsan, who has already made three ODI appearances with 127 runs and two fifties and a T20I appearance for India, will be looking forward to making his Test debut for India during the five-Test England tour starting from June 20, which will kickstart not only India's ICC World Test Championship (WTC) 2025-27 cycle, but also a new era under captaincy of Shubman Gill following retirements of legends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li. Sudharsan has played 29 first-class games so far, with 1,957 runs in 49 innings at an average of 39.93 with seven centuries and five fifties. His best individual score is 213. Live Events However, when Surrey first picked Sudharsan in 2023, he had played less than 10 first-class games and was yet to make his international debut. However, he made up for his lack of experience with detailed and brilliant preparation. Stewart, who was once England's most capped Test player with 8.463 runs and 15 centuries in 133 Tests, was left impressed with Sai's commitment to the game. Before his first game for Surrey against Northamptonshire back in September 2023, Sudharsan played for the team's second XI at Guildford, to acquaint himself with English conditions and Dukes ball better. Stewart recalled that Sudharsan came in as an unknown, with GT Director of Cricket and ex-England player Vikram Solanki playing a big role in recommending him. "Sai came as an unknown, and his experience of the English game was very limited. Vikram Solanki was massive in recommending him to me, and I have so much respect for Vikram. From his first training session, you could see that he was a special talent, and he has not looked back. He loves to bat - whether in the nets or the middle - and just fitted into our set-up perfectly," said Stewart as quoted by ESPNCricinfo. Stewart also feels that Sudharsan's soft hands and range os strokes will help him thrive in English conditions, noting that his ability to play the ball late is extremely important in English conditions. "If you go too hard and get too far out in front of yourself, when the ball seams, you are not in control, then your bat can get outside of your eyeline, whereas he plays it under his eyeline, plays it under his eyes, and plays it late. And even if he does nick it a little bit, like Kane Williamson, for example - you can nick it, but it still falls short of slip and that again is a real attribute of Sai's," he said. "The pitches are quicker here, certainly at The Oval, and to succeed, you have to be able to play off the back foot. You have got to be selective to pull, hook, cut or let go. He gets out of the line of the short ball well but can also play the uppercut over the slips. He has got a full array of shots, and he gets them in the right order," he added. Dukes ball, which swings way more than Kookaburra balls used in Australia and SG balls used in India, has been put to good use by Sudharsan, who took some of them back home after his county stint, as revealed by Sudharsan. "I did not charge him for them and just let him have them. But, no... he had that forward-thinking mindset and trained with those balls, so that when he comes back to us, or hopefully is picked for India on tour, he will have had nice practice against the Dukes cricket ball as well," said the former England wicketkeeper-batter. "Some of those will probably be worn out by now because I gave them to him last year, but he is a quick learner and he practises with a purpose. Yes, he likes volume, but he also likes to improve," he added. Watching videos of Virat Kohli shown to him by his mother, Sudharsan is a front-runner to be a part of India's top-order after the icon's retirement from whites. Stewart advised Sudharsan that he should not think about being the 'next Virat' since he is irreplacable, but think of being the "best version of Sai Sudharsan". "Then India has got yet another high-quality cricketer," he concluded. The five-test tour of England, starting June 20 at Leeds and lasting until August 2025, is set to be a heavy one for fans and players alike. With senior stars Rohit and Virat having retired from the longest format of the game, the onus lies on the Shubman Gill-led new-look Indian side to prove themselves away from home in tough English conditions and ensure that Indian cricket is safe. The series will be held from June to August 2025, with matches scheduled at Headingley in Leeds, Edgbaston in Birmingham, Lord's and The Oval in London, and Old Trafford in Manchester. India's Test squad for England series: Shubman Gill (c), Rishabh Pant (vc), Yashasvi Jaiswal, KL Rahul, Sai Sudharsan, Abhimanyu Easwaran, Karun Nair, Nitish Reddy, Ravindra Jadeja, Dhruv Jurel, Washington Sundar, Shardul Thakur, Jasprit Bumrah, Mohammed Siraj, Prasidh Krishna, Akash Deep, Arshdeep Singh, Kuldeep Yadav.

Rhea Chakraborty starts a new career with puja after reprieve by CBI in Sushant Singh Rajput case
Rhea Chakraborty is embarking on a fresh start, marked by the opening of her streetwear fashion store in Mumbai and a religious ceremony with family. Cleared by the CBI in Sushant Singh Rajput's case, she's set to represent Indian talent internationally, shooting for 'Stepsons' across Europe and Sri Lanka after court approval. Remove Ads Rhea Chakraborty is turning a new page in her life, nearly five years after becoming the focal point of public and media attention in the aftermath of Sushant Singh Rajput's untimely demise. With recent judicial clearance and a clean report from the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I), she is stepping forward with renewed energy. Embracing both professional ventures and personal healing, she recently marked this new chapter by performing a religious ceremony at her newly launched fashion store in Mumbai. The puja, held in the presence of her family, was a moment of positivity and reflection, celebrating the new journey she is embarking store, which opened officially in May, marks her first step into entrepreneurship. Specializing in streetwear, the brand is a reflection of Rhea's contemporary fashion sense, rooted in mindful and urban aesthetics. This project symbolizes her transformation and determination to move past the turbulence of her she is now preparing to represent Indian talent at an international level. A special court under the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ances (NDPS) Act has recently allowed her to travel abroad between June 1 and September 15 for professional is slated to shoot for the first season of Stepsons, a major global production that will take her to countries including Sri Lanka, Serbia, and other parts of Europe. The court, taking into account her past compliance with bail conditions during previous international trips, allowed the request and rejected opposition claims by the prosecution. The judge emphasized her strong Mumbai roots and consistent cooperation with legal directives. As a part of the conditions, she will need to submit detailed schedules of her travel, including addresses and contact CBI earlier this year submitted its final report, clearing Rhea of all charges related to abetment in Rajput's case. This official conclusion has given her both relief and clarity. Her legal representative, Satish Maneshinde, welcomed the CBI's decision on March 22, 2025, describing it as a long-overdue step toward its final forensic assessment, doctors at AIIMS dismissed all allegations of poisoning or strangulation, effectively ending speculation around the nature of Rajput's death. Rhea, her brother Shouvik, and others had earlier been arrested by the Narcotics Control Bureau in connection with a drug investigation related to the Singh Rajput, aged 34, was found dead in his Bandra residence on June 14, 2020. His father had filed a complaint accusing Rhea and her family of financial exploitation—an allegation she consistently refuted publicly.
